The Hidden Cost of "Good Enough" IT Administration
Most businesses don't think about their IT administration until something breaks. An employee can't access their email. A critical Microsoft 365 license is still assigned to someone who left six months ago. Documentation is outdated. Backups haven't been verified. Security settings haven't been reviewed in over a year. Individually, these issues seem minor. Together, they create unnecessary costs, operational risk, and lost productivity. Understanding AaaS: The Cost-Effective IT Solution Transforming Business Operations
For years, businesses have had two options when it came to IT. Hire someone internally or call an IT company when something breaks. For many small businesses, neither option is ideal. A full-time systems administrator can easily cost well into six figures after salary, benefits, taxes, training, and equipment. On the other hand, break/fix support is reactive by design.
